City of Kissimmee (Kissimmee Police Department)

City of Kissimmee (Kissimmee Police Department)

The City of Kissimmee experienced a data breach in its third-party text message archiving system, exposing communications from city-issued phones. During a preventive review triggered by the breach, a cybersecurity officer discovered a single inappropriate picture message linked to Lt. Jesus Garcia’s device. This led to a broader internal investigation, uncovering a pattern of misconduct, including clandestine romantic relationships with subordinates, recruits, and citizens conducted using on-duty time and city resources. The probe revealed hundreds of daily text messages (some sexually explicit), closed-door meetings, and allegations of sexual harassment, resulting in Garcia’s termination after 19 years of service.The breach itself did not involve large-scale data theft or financial loss but compromised employee communications, exposing unprofessional and policy-violating behavior. The incident damaged the reputation of the Kissimmee Police Department, eroded trust in leadership, and led to operational disruptions due to Garcia’s neglect of duties as a Watch Commander. While no sensitive citizen data was leaked, the breach’s fallout included internal disciplinary actions, loss of a high-ranking officer, and public scrutiny over workplace conduct and oversight failures.
